I really love the bright colors here (but don't I always?). The dark greens against the bright oranges are stunning and really bring out the colors in the monarch. There's a nice slight blur in the background, which I like, and it's very nicely composed. I especially love the way the black edge of the wings form a swooping diagonal through the whole picture and the body falls just slightly off-center. You're incredibly lucky to have had the time to get such a nicely composed picture of a butterfly... those things just don't seem to like to stay still for too long.

I'd like to see something similar to this with a slightly shallower depth of field (bokeh, anyone?), or perhaps something featuring more wing detail.
